安庆市技术服务有限公司

软件开发 ·
首页 / 资讯 / 软件开发与小程序开发的区别解析

软件开发与小程序开发的区别解析

软件开发与小程序开发的区别解析
软件开发 软件开发与小程序开发区别是什么 发布:2026-06-24

软件开发与小程序开发的区别解析

一、应用场景与目标用户

软件开发通常指的是开发能够安装在操作系统上的应用程序,如桌面软件、移动应用等。这类软件往往针对特定用户群体,满足特定需求,如企业级应用、游戏、办公软件等。软件开发的目标用户通常是具有一定技术背景或特定行业需求的用户。

小程序开发则是指开发可在微信、支付宝等平台运行的轻量级应用。小程序旨在提供便捷的服务,如生活服务、购物、娱乐等。其目标用户更为广泛,涵盖了所有使用移动设备的用户。

二、技术实现与开发周期

软件开发通常涉及复杂的技术栈,包括操作系统、数据库、网络通信、前端界面设计等。开发周期较长,从需求分析、设计、编码到测试,需要多团队协作完成。

小程序开发则相对简单,技术栈主要集中在前端框架、API接口调用等。开发周期较短,通常由单个团队或个人完成。

三、性能与资源消耗

软件开发由于功能丰富,性能要求较高,需要消耗较多的系统资源,如CPU、内存等。因此,软件开发在性能和资源消耗上相对较高。

小程序由于轻量级的特点,对系统资源的消耗较小。在性能上,小程序通常能满足基本的使用需求,但在复杂功能实现上可能存在限制。

四、跨平台与兼容性

软件开发需要针对不同操作系统进行适配,如Windows、macOS、iOS、Android等。因此,软件开发在跨平台和兼容性方面具有较高要求。

小程序则具有较好的跨平台性,通常只需在微信、支付宝等平台进行开发,即可实现多平台运行。但在其他平台的应用上,可能需要额外开发。

五、更新与维护

软件开发由于功能复杂,更新和维护相对困难。一旦出现问题,需要投入较多人力和时间进行修复。

小程序的更新和维护相对简单,通常只需在平台内进行操作即可。但小程序的更新频率较高,需要持续关注平台动态。

总结

软件开发与小程序开发在应用场景、技术实现、性能、跨平台与兼容性、更新与维护等方面存在明显差异。企业在选择开发方式时,应根据自身需求、目标用户和预算等因素综合考虑。

本文由 安庆市技术服务有限公司 整理发布。

更多软件开发文章

医疗行业软件:上海企业的创新之路国内iOS App开发平台排行榜:揭秘平台选型的关键因素企业软件定制开发口碑好的公司成都Web系统开发:揭秘高效系统的构建之道ERP系统开发周期:关键注意事项揭秘北京软件开发定制价格影响因素解析企业Web系统开发的优与劣:揭秘其背后的逻辑与考量成都软件开发公司排名推荐:揭秘优质服务商的选型标准定制软件适用于以下场景:电商平台技术选型厂家对比成都ERP定制软件开发公司小程序开发,遵循哪些标准?**
友情链接: 苏州电子有限公司江苏智能科技有限公司科技了解更多温州市信息技术有限公司溧阳市人力资源行业协会江苏教育服务有限公司重庆分公司广告会展园林绿化洛阳财务代理有限公司